Responsibilities

Own supplier quality performance for a commodity portfolio across Asia and North America suppliers
Lead Advanced Product Quality Planning (APQP) and Production Part Approval Process (PPAP) for new product introductions (NPI) and engineering changes
Conduct on-site and virtual supplier audits (process, system, VDA 6.3, AS9100, ISO 9001)
Drive root-cause analysis and corrective/preventive actions (8D, 5-Why, Fishbone, A3) for supplier escapes and field returns
Monitor and improve supplier KPIs: DPPM, On-Time Delivery, SCAR closure timeliness, first-pass yield, and cost of poor quality (CoPQ)
Manage Supplier Corrective Action Requests (SCAR) and supplier improvement plans
Support supplier development and qualification of new sources in low-cost regions while maintaining defense-grade quality standards
Ensure compliance with ITAR, EAR, DFARS flow-downs, counterfeit part prevention (AS6081/AS6171), and REACH/RoHS requirements
Collaborate with Sourcing, Design Engineering, and Manufacturing teams on risk mitigation, DFM/DFA, and VA/VE initiatives
Travel 30–50% internationally (primarily Asia; occasional North America and Europe)
